首页> 外国专利> A process for synthesizing boron and nitrogen-based polymers which are precursors of boron nitride and a product obtainable by this process

摘要

The invention relates to a process for the synthesis of polymers containing boron and nitrogen as precursors of boron nitride by reaction between at least one trihaloborane and at least one silazane compound containing at least one IDENTICAL Si-NH-Si IDENTICAL group, and characterised in that it consists in introducing the said silazane compound progressively into the said trihaloborane while the reaction mixture is maintained at a temperature of between approximately -100 DEG C and 0 DEG C, the ratio of the number of gram-equivalents of IDENTICAL Si-NH-Si IDENTICAL group of silazane to the number of moles of trihaloboron being higher than 1, and in then recovering the reaction product thus obtained. …??It also relates to new polymers capable of being obtained by this process.
